


A violent head-on collision between two CNG-powered autorickshaws resulted in one death and seven injuries on Monday night, January 5, 2026. The accident occurred in Madhyam Jagatpur village, Daganbhuiyan Upazila, Feni, specifically on the Taltoli-Chowdhurihat road.
According to eyewitnesses and local reports, the primary cause of the crash was a large pile of sand left on the road for a private house construction project. The sand obstructed the drivers' views, making it impossible to see oncoming traffic and leading to the direct collision.
The deceased are Zakir Hossain (55), a resident of Sonagazi Upazila. He was pronounced dead upon arrival at the Daganbhuiyan Upazila Health Complex.
Seven people sustained serious injuries, including four members of the same family. Two of the victims are four-month-old infants.
After receiving primary care at the local health complex, four victims were transferred to Feni General Hospital for advanced treatment due to the severity of their conditions.
The Officer-in-Charge (OC) of Daganbhuiyan Police Station, Fazlul Azim Noman, confirmed that an investigation into the crash is underway. Authorities emphasized that legal action will be taken against those responsible for placing the sand on the public road, citing the illegal creation of a public hazard that led to this tragedy.
